SEO Summary Widget
No security coverage
A lightweight, collapsible frontend SEO analysis widget that appears on node detail pages for editors. Because it analyses the fully rendered page rather than raw field values, it works correctly with Layout Builder, Paragraphs, and any other rendering approach.
The widget is only shown to users who have edit access to the current node, so it is never exposed to anonymous visitors.
Features
- Collapsed by default — a small bar at the bottom-right of the screen; expands on click.
- Overall score indicator — green / orange / red dot summarises the result at a glance.
- Focus keyword — enter any keyword to run keyword-specific checks. When the Yoast SEO module is installed, the focus keyword stored on the node is pre-filled automatically.
- SEO checks
- Focus keyword in page title
- Focus keyword in meta description
- Focus keyword in first paragraph
- Focus keyword in a heading
- Keyword density (ideal: 0.5 %–3 %)
- Meta description length (ideal: 120–155 characters)
- Page title length (ideal: 30–60 characters)
- Image alt texts — missing images are shown as thumbnails in the tooltip
- Internal links present
- Heading structure check — visual tree of all H1–H6 elements with inline warnings for:
- No H1 found
- Multiple H1 elements
- Skipped heading levels (e.g. H1 → H3 without H2)
- Readability checks
- Text length (minimum 300 words recommended)
- Use of H2 subheadings
- External links present
- Hover tooltips — hover over any check to see the actual value (meta description text, list of link paths, etc.). Missing alt-text images are shown as small thumbnails inside the tooltip.
